Preliminary system for data assimilation to infer material parameters from directional solidification experiments: twin experimental study using phase-field method

<jats:title>Abstract</jats:title> <jats:p>The integration of phase-field (PF) simulations and in situ observations is a promising approach for understanding dendrite growth. In this study, a preliminary data assimilation system is developed to integrate PF simulations and in situ real-time X-ray radiography during the directional solidification of a binary alloy. In this system, only the region around the tip of a primary arm is used for data assimilation. The validity of the developed system is confirmed through twin experiments for columnar dendrite growth with different inclined angles of preferred growth direction.</jats:p>
